Web10 okt. 2024 · During a colonoscopy, a doctor uses a thin, flexible tube equipped with a tiny video camera at the tip to look inside your colon and rectum. The doctor will search for anything abnormal and remove polyps, which are growths that can turn into cancer. Most colonoscopies are done with the patient under sedation (a sleep-like state).
